Latest Patents
One of Ji Sik Kim's latest patents is a system and method for developing a composition for powder molding. This innovative system is designed to extract optimal compositional information after analyzing the viscosity of the composition and undergoing a degreasing process. The system includes a searching logic unit that generates candidate compositional information and extracts the optimal data based on this information. Additionally, it features a synthesis and analysis module that synthesizes and analyzes compositions, providing measurement information on viscosities and ratios of residual binder materials.
Another notable patent is a strain measurement sensor capable of indicating strain through color emission. This strain sensor comprises a piezoresistive layer and a mechano-luminescent layer, which includes green and red emissive particles. The design allows for effective strain indication, enhancing the functionality of strain sensors in various applications.
